Former NPP MP Hennric David Yeboah dead
News coming in indicates that former New Patriotic Party (NPP) Member of Parliament (MP) for Afigya Sekyere East Constituency in the Ashanti Region, Hennric David Yeboah is dead.
According to MyNewsGh.com sources, the former MP passed while receiving treatment at the Komfo Anokye Teaching Hospital (KATH) in Kumasi on Friday, March 1, 2019.
Hennric David Yeboah, 62 first entered parliament in 2004 on the ticket of the New Patriotic Party (NPP).

He eventually lost the party's primaries in 2015 to 26-year-old Mavis Nkansah Boadu.
The late MP studied at Malcolm X College in Chicago in the 1980s. Mr. Yeboah until his death was a businessman and CEO of Daphelia Enterprise Limited.
